WebAssociate company. An associate company (or associate) in accounting and business valuation is a company in which another company owns a significant portion of voting shares, usually 20–50%. In this case, an owner does not consolidate the associate's financial statements. Ownership of over 50% creates a subsidiary, with its financial ... WebTools. Government financial statements are annual financial statements or reports for the year. The financial statements, in contrast to budget, present the revenue collected and amounts spent. The government financial statements usually include a statement of activities (similar to an income statement in the private sector), a balance sheet ... WebMay 28, 2024 · Net income: Income before taxes less taxes. Earnings per share (EPS): Division of net income by the total number of outstanding shares. Depreciation: The extent to which assets (for example, aging equipment) have lost value over time. EBITDA: Earnings before interest, depreciation, taxes, and amortization.
